Recommended Brewing Methods

Gongfu Brewing (Traditional Method)

· Tea Quantity: 6-7g (pried from the tea cake)
· Utensils: white porcelain gaiwan(120-150ml)
· Water Temperature: 100℃ rolling boiling purified/mineral 
· Steps: perform 2 quick rinses with 100℃ boiling water, then steep for 6-8 seconds for the first 3 infusions, gradually extend the steeping time by 5-8 seconds for each subsequent infusion.Pour out liquor completely after each steep to avoid bitterness.

Simple Brewing (Daily Drinking)

· Tea Quantity: 4-5g (pried from the tea cake)
· Water Volume: 95-100℃rolling boiling purified/mineral water.
· Steps: rinse quickly with boiling water, then steep in 150-200ml boiling water for 3-5 minutes, and refill with hot water repeatedly until the flavor fades.
· Feature: No professional skills needed, flexible water volume adjustment, perfect for home and office daily drinking.
